Vermont Not Releasing Town-By-Town Coronavirus Cases

When it comes to knowing how many people have coronavirus and where, Vermont state officials are withholding certain details similar to the way Massachusetts officials did earlier this month.

As VTDigger reports, the state is only releasing its coronavirus infections data by county, not town by town as neighboring New England states Massachusetts and New Hampshire have been doing as of late.

Massachusetts Governor Charlie Baker has ordered all public and private schools in the state closed through the end of the school year.

The governor's announcement during a press conference Tuesday, April 21 had been hinted at in recent days.
